php零基础教程
随着近两年来互联网潮流的发展,不少人选择php程序开发的学习,今天与大家一起聊一聊PHP面试会问什么?PHP程序员经典面试问题1、PHP的意思,它能干些什么?PHP是一个基于服务端来创教程建动态网站的脚本语言,您可以用PHP和HTML生成网站主页,英文的全称(Professional Home Pages) (1)WEB开发、实现订单、网络通信、在线支付、一切互联网可以实现的工作。
(2教程)脚本的开发,Shell 脚本、 windows的计划任务等(3)软件的开发,PHP-GTK等第三方的软件,使用php语法配合其他的语言开发软件2、谈谈对mvc的认识?由模型(Model),视图(Vi教程ew),控制器(Controller)完成的应用程序
3、GD库是做什么用的?GD库提供了一系列用来处理图片的功能,使用GD库可以处理图片,或者生成图片 在网站上GD库通常用来生成缩略图或者用来对图片加教程水印或者对网站数据生成报表现在常用的GD2功能更强大,可以实现对gif、png图片的处理。
4、数据类型(int char varchar datetime text)的意思; 请问varchar和ch教程ar有什么区别?int是数字类型,char固定长度字符串,varchar实际长度字符串,datetime日期时间型,text文本字符串,char的场地固定为创建表设置的长度,varchar为可变长度的教程字符
5、表单中 get与post提交方法的区别?get是发送请求HTTP协议通过url参数传递进行接收而post是实体数据,可以通过表单提交大量信息.6、session与cookie的区别?sessi教程on:储存用户访问的全局唯一变量,存储在服务器上的php指定的目录中的一般
用于后台和安全性比较高的地方cookie:是存储在客户端,对于Cookie来说是存储在用户浏览器下面的,一般用户登陆,负载压力教程比较大的地方可以减轻服务器的负载7、echo(),print(),print_r()的区别?。
echo是PHP语句, print和print_r是函数,语句没有返回值,函数可以有返回值print()只教程能打印出简单类型变量的值(如int,string)print_r() 可以打印出复杂类型变量的值(如数组,对象)
Echo 输出一个或者多个字符串8、什么是模板技术、能够使HTML和PHP分离开使用的模教程板?模板技术就是使PHP和HTML、CSS、JS 分离,实现更加合理和代码的部署Smarty ,XTemplate, Template Lite, Easy Template…
9、使用哪些工具进行版本教程控制?Cvs 、 Svn 、Vss10、对于大流量的网站,您采用什么样的方法来解决访问量问题?确认服务器硬件是否足够支持当前的流量,数据库读写分离,优化数据表,程序功能规则,禁止外部的盗链,控制大文件教程的下载,使用不同主机分流主要流量
(1)PHP程序上可以使用生成静态文件实现服务数据库压力(2)使用PHP缓存技术、或第三方的mamcached 等缓存技术实现服务器压力参考《PHP100视频教程》sa教程mrty缓存技术、mamcached缓存用法
11、include和require的区别是什么?为避免多次包含同一文件可用什么代替它们?包含文件不存在或者语法错误的时候require是致命的,inclu教程de不是 require需要放在头部预先载入,而include放在文件的任何位置随时载入
tp5商城实战、laravel5.6实战、swoole、支付接口开发、redis、高并发等,从基础到精通薇X:x教程iaopingguo950321 企鹅群:722584796
亲爱的读者们,感谢您花时间阅读本文。如果您对本文有任何疑问或建议,请随时联系我。我非常乐意与您交流。
发表评论:
◎欢迎参与讨论,请在这里发表您的看法、交流您的观点。